About Jizhong Han
Jizhong Han is a scholar working on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ition, Computer Networks and Communications and Artificial Intelligence, having authored 119 papers that have together received 1.8k ind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Advanced Data Storage Technologies (18 papers), Cloud Computing and Resource Management (16 papers) and Caching and Content Delivery (16 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Signal Processing (350 citations), Computer Vision and Pattern Recognition (623 citations) and Information Systems (570 citations). Jizhong Han has collaborated with scholars based in China, United States and Poland. Frequent co-authors include Songlin Hu, Wei Zhou, Si Liu, Chunyuan Yuan, Qianwen Ma, Xubin He, Tianrui Hui, Xiaogang Li, Jinyun Fang and Shaofei Huang. Their work appears in journals such as Nature Communications, IEEE Transactions on Pattern Analysis and Machine Intelligence and IEEE Transactions on Image Processing.
